所以,在研究了我应该使用什么 SVN 系统之后,我最终在 Google Code 中创建了一个项目。事情是,任何人都可以访问我的存储库,这不是我想要的 :)
所以,我正在寻找一个“私人谷歌代码”代码托管网站。
我发现 Bitbucket 和 Assembla 很好,但是.. 有什么意见吗?
谢谢!
所以,在研究了我应该使用什么 SVN 系统之后,我最终在 Google Code 中创建了一个项目。事情是,任何人都可以访问我的存储库,这不是我想要的 :)
所以,我正在寻找一个“私人谷歌代码”代码托管网站。
我发现 Bitbucket 和 Assembla 很好,但是.. 有什么意见吗?
谢谢!
请记住,BitBucket 使用Mercurial进行源代码控制,而不是 Subversion。诚然,Mercurial 可能是使用和学习的一个很好的步骤,但这是另一个答案的讨论。此外,BitBucket 会将您限制在一个免费的私有存储库中。
我过去使用过 Assembla,它们还不错,没什么特别的。
还可以选择运行您自己的 Subversion 服务器,在 Windows 上使用VisualSVN Server可以非常简单。注册一个动态 dns 帐户,您可以轻松地将主机名指向您的家庭计算机。
最后,我刚刚注意到,但我的Dreamhost托管帐户具有创建 Subversion 存储库的能力,而且它非常便宜并且带有一个域名。
多年来,Assembla 发生了变化。票务工具和 SCM 工具的集成比过去几年要广泛得多。现在有 git 的代码审查和合并请求,允许您在分支或存储库之间共享代码。很快 SVN 也将具备这些功能。
有了 30 天的免费试用期,几乎没有什么可失去的。您甚至可以在没有其他工具的情况下获得免费的 svn 存储库来保护您的代码的私密性,但是对于每月 9 美元的费用,我认为票务工具非常物有所值。
这个问题似乎很老,但仍然很重要。
我刚刚(2017 年 8 月)订阅了Deveo SVN Hosting,它很棒:
No SSL, max 2 devs, max 200MB, rock solid.
如果您想要一个私有的 SVN 存储库,您很可能需要为该服务支付(至少一点)。
有许多商业 SVN 主机 - 大多数都做得很好。我个人对wush.net非常幸运,它价格便宜,并且允许您设置对 SVN(和 Trac,如果需要)的加密访问,仅限于特定用户。
Beanstalk提供有限的免费帐户:
我们还提供一个包含 3 个用户、1 个私有存储库(Git 或 SVN)和 100 MB 空间的免费帐户。